
Despite high hopes about how it would all go, James Harden’s tenure with the Brooklyn Nets was remarkably short.
The ten-time All-Star only played 80 games total for the Nets before being traded to the Philadelphia 76ers last season.
When Harden left the Nets, there was a lot of speculation and rumors about why he was departing Kevin Durant, Kyrie Irving, and the rest of the squad after such a limited amount of time.
Now, more than a year later, Durant and Irving have also taken off from the Nets and Harden feels downright justified.

Speaking about his troubled time with the team, Harden didn’t hold back:
“Fast forward to today, I don’t look like the crazy one. I don’t look like the quitter or whatever the media wanna call me. I knew what was going on and I just decided I’m not built for this. I don’t wanna deal with that.”
Harden then added, “I wanna play basketball and have fun and enjoy doing it. Fast forward to today, they got a whole new roster.”

It’s not exactly clear what Harden means when he said “I knew what was going on” within the team.
Is he referencing the front office or then-coach Steve Nash?
Is there any way he is instead talking about the relationship with both Durant and Irving?
Harden’s time in Brooklyn was not very successful, with a bunch of injuries slowing them down and preventing them from reaching the Finals as expected.
In fact, the last few years in general have been bad for the Nets, full of a lot of promise and very little to show for it.
That’s why it’s no surprise that the team has lost its coach and multiple huge stars over a short amount of time.
Now it is time for the team to start over and find success without these titans of the game.
We don’t know exactly why Harden left the Nets but few people are blaming him now.
